Apple Pay Adds a Splash of Style to Your Daily Commute

On April 22nd – Earth Day, Apple Pay users in China are getting a fresh splash of color for their transit cards. That’s right: the next time you’re zipping through Shanghai, Beijing, or any of the other metro hotspots, you can pick a design that matches your vibe.

How It Works

  • Zero Cost, Full Flexibility — just like picking a pizza topping, grabbing a new card look costs you nothing.
  • Easy Breezy Download — head over to the “card art mall” on the App Store and jam that download button. They’re calling it “Made on iPad,” which basically says, “Your design is sleek, your Apple‑style is sharp.”
  • All the City’s Lines Covered — from the buzzing streets of Shanghai to the historic lanes of Xi’an (yes, it’s spelled “Xian” here), the app’s got you. It also covers Guangzhou, Changsha, and Suzhou, so no metro enthusiast is left unfashionably blank.
